Moisture Monitoring Equipment

A wide range of Moisture Monitoring Equipment is available, each designed for specific applications. The most commonly used equipment includes:

– Hygrometers

Hygrometers measure the relative humidity or moisture content of the air, providing insights into the moisture levels within a given environment.

– Moisture Meters

Moisture Meters directly measure the moisture content of materials, such as wood, concrete, and drywall. They utilize various technologies to quantify moisture levels.

– Infrared Cameras

Infrared Cameras detect and visualize temperature differences, enabling the identification of moisture accumulation or leaks in inaccessible areas.

– Ultrasonic Leak Detectors

Ultrasonic Leak Detectors utilize high-frequency sound waves to pinpoint leaks in pipes, valves, and other concealed components.

– Moisture Mapping Software

Moisture Mapping Software is used to analyze and present moisture data, creating visual representations of moisture distribution.
